Chapter 38

With a crisp “snap,” a flower stem fell to the table.

Holding a flower in his left hand and a pair of flower scissors in his right, Xi Liu sat upright at the tea table, arranging flowers.

In front of him was an antique vase, already holding several stems. He was about to place the final flower inside.

“Is it scissors like these?” Xi Liu gently shook the flower scissors in his hand, smiling. “If it’s flower scissors, I use them quite often…”

“Stop-” Gong Si suddenly covered his ears. “Don’t make me remember even more!”

But just after expressing his refusal, the next second, he raised his head with his ears still covered. “Not flower scissors, a bit bigger than flower scissors, but not by much. It’s silver, and there’s a red string tied around the handle…”

That pair of scissors seemed to be etched into his mind. As long as he closed his eyes-no! Now, even without closing his eyes, he could picture those scissors perfectly!

Ever since he had that dream about scissors in the fish tank, he’d had several more. Each time, it started with darkness, then that door appeared, he followed the light out, and then-scissors.

At first, he could only tell they were scissors. After seeing them so many times, he remembered every detail!

And it was a full three hundred sixty-five degrees, no blind spots-he’d observed those scissors from every angle!

“That length… that pattern…”

“I think I know what I am now…”

“I am a pair of scissors!”

Just now, Gong Si had spoken this realization with utter despair.

Xi Liu immediately pulled out his own small scissors and started snipping flowers right then and there.

“Speaking of scissors, I actually use them a lot. The flowers in the vases on our dining table every day are all arranged by me. How do they look? Pretty, right?” Xi Liu smiled.

Gong Si felt even more hopeless-this was bad, Xi Liu really did use scissors!

But that was nothing. When Gong Si finally called his parents to ask about the ancestral Vessel forms in his family-

“Hehe, Ah Si, you finally called Mom and Dad? We went somewhere really remote recently, no signal at all, so we haven’t been in touch. Sorry, the living expenses were sent late, but don’t worry, we sent double a few days ago~ You and your brothers can buy whatever you want, don’t be too frugal~” His carefree dad immediately drowned out his question with a long speech.

“Seriously, son, that’s not what you called to ask.” Gong Si heard his mom’s voice quietly in the background.

Then his dad coughed, trying to sound more serious. “Heard you underwent Vessel Transformation? Well… you might not want to hear this, but Mom and Dad still want to congratulate you.”

Gong Si, holding the phone: I really want to hang up.

And then, the next second…

“Speaking of when your mom was pregnant with you, since you were our first child, we were so excited every day, always wondering if you’d be a little knife~ or a little cleaver~” Dad’s voice turned dreamy again.

Gong Si: So you two have been cursing me since before I was born.

“Be serious, son doesn’t like your rambling.” Gong Si heard his mom whisper again.

Then Dad’s voice became a bit more proper: “You might not like it, but we’ve always wondered about your Vessel form, even before you were born. Actually, it’s a Gong Family tradition. Our family produces a lot of Vessels.”

Gong Si frowned-he’d never heard this before.

“No wonder you didn’t know, we haven’t had a chance to tell you. Almost every generation in our family has many Vessels, and most of them are cleavers. Supposedly, our ancestors were knife makers, specializing in cleavers in the countryside. Our family’s cleavers are especially good; almost every household in Lengshui Town has one of our old cleavers~” Dad said proudly. “This generation, your uncle inherited the craft-he makes cleavers.”

“Oh, and your mom’s family are all daggers, all small knives!”

“So, our family genes are all about producing small knives~”

Gong Si: More things I’ve never heard before.

“Has our family ever produced scissors? Just regular-sized scissors.” Gong Si asked.

Suddenly, Dad got excited on the other end: “Yes!”

“But very rarely, and supposedly, if someone in that generation is a pair of scissors, then that generation will definitely produce a super Vessel!”

“What, what? Ah Si, are you scissors? Then maybe one of your brothers will be really powerful~ At least A-Class!”

Already happened, A-Class is nothing-Ah Ji is at least S-Class, Dong Chun is A+, too-Gong Si thought. He’d already emailed Dad about everything that happened at home, but judging by Dad’s reaction…

He probably hadn’t read any of the letters.

“Dad, read my emails and we’ll talk later.” With that, Gong Si hung up.

After hanging up, Gong Si turned to Xi Liu. “Maybe I really am scissors.”

Ah Feng, who had been waiting behind the sofa, cleared his throat and stepped forward. “When it comes to Vessel Transformation, intuition is very important. Many Vessels and Users suddenly become very fixated on a certain form, and then suddenly transform into that Vessel or acquire it.”
“Master Gong Si’s dreams are also a kind of intuition, and to dream so frequently is already a very strong intuition. What’s more, Master Gong Si’s father also confirmed that scissors had appeared in the house before, and said that powerful Vessels would appear in the same generation.”

“This fits the current situation very well,” said Ah Feng.

Another steward named Zuma Gu spoke up: “Ability User genes are hereditary. It’s rare for Ability Users to appear from unions between ordinary people; even if they do, it’s either due to hidden genes or genetic mutation.”

“But when Ability Users marry each other, it’s much easier for Ability Users to appear-the probability increases to about five times that of ordinary people. However, to reach the probability of Master Gong Si’s family is extremely rare among common folk, almost comparable to the major Ability User families. Moreover, most Ability Users born are either single Vessels or Users. Although most Vessels in each generation are not of very high grade, this can already be called a distinguished family.”

“In such cases, when the family’s highly dominant genes are passed down for several generations, it’s not uncommon for a sudden explosion to occur in one generation, producing a high-level Ability User.”

“But to have three appear at once this time is extremely rare.”

Then, Xie Kai, who had been standing silently among the Chief Stewards, finally spoke: “Corresponding to Master Gong Si’s family, Master Xi Liu’s family is famous for being a User family. From generation to generation, countless high-level Users have been born, and most of the Vessels chosen by Users are blade-type Vessels, with almost no exceptions. Now, if Master Gong Si’s Vessel is scissors, although the appearance is quite different, in a sense, scissors are also a type of blade, so it fits the family tradition.”

“That’s right~ Kitchen scissors can be separated into two small knives!” interjected Steward Xiao Que, one of the only two female stewards.

Xie Kai shot her a cold glance, and Steward Xiao Que pursed her lips and fell silent.

“I suggest that both Masters go to school,” Xie Kai continued.

“Ji Ling Zhou has one of the continent’s most renowned Ability User academies-Ji Ling Academy. It has the most famous professors and students in Ji Ling Zhou, and every semester, renowned scholars from across the continent come to give guest lectures. What we old folks know is often rigid and outdated. I recommend that both Masters attend school there.”

He paused: “After all, Master Gong Si is still of school age. No matter when, learning is always important.”

He glanced at Xi Liu, and seeing Xi Liu’s meaningful look, he continued: “Of course, Master Xi Liu, counting by healthy years, is also of school age.”

Xi Liu finally smiled with satisfaction.

“That academy… I’ve heard of it. It’s a very prestigious and powerful academy. Besides being hard to get into, the tuition is also very high. Can we… can I really attend?” Gong Si asked.

“Don’t worry about that. Master Xi Liu is a Director of that academy-an anonymous Director, of course. I’ve already obtained Admission Letters for both Masters. Naturally, I’ve also secured Admission Letters for Gong Qiuxia and Gong Dongchun. Young Master Ah Ji is still small; I suggest he attend the academy’s kindergarten in a couple of years.” As he spoke, Xie Kai took several envelopes from his pocket and handed them to Gong Si. Upon opening them, Gong Si saw that they were indeed Admission Letters!

“This…” Gong Si looked at Xi Liu, then at Xie Kai. “Thank you very much.”

Not only had he settled Gong Si’s own schooling, but also taken care of Qiuxia and Dongchun’s future education. Gong Si thanked him, then said, “How much is the tuition for Qiuxia and Dongchun? We’ll pay for that ourselves.”

“Tuition is completely free,” Xie Kai replied, looking at him. “Because Master Xi Liu is a Director.”

“Then…” Gong Si was stunned for a moment.

“Although you’ve received Admission Letters, Ji Ling Academy is extremely strict. It’s not a noble academy where you can get in just by recommendation. There are rigorous entrance exams, and transfer exams are especially strict. If you fail, you’ll be sent back.”

“All I’ve done is get you a foot in the door. Whether you can actually enter depends on the qualifications of the Masters and Young Masters.”

After speaking, Xie Kai nodded slightly and returned to his original position.

Gong Si: This guy just can’t let people think only good things about him…

But with this, another matter that had been weighing on his mind-the issue of his brothers’ schooling-was perfectly resolved.

At first, he had considered the academies nearby, but since they were new to the area and had come from a rural town, transferring in would be very troublesome. Most importantly, Ji Ling Academy-it’s Ji Ling Academy!

Even as someone from the countryside and an ordinary person, Gong Si had heard of this academy’s reputation! It accepts ordinary people, and it’s the most famous academy in all of Ji Zhou!

Thinking about this, Gong Si happily tucked the Admission Letters away. That night, he told his brothers the good news about receiving the Admission Letters and began urging them to study hard.

As for himself-

Of course, Gong Si would study hard too. As the Eldest Brother, he had to set an example. Even if he wasn’t naturally a top student, he always worked hard at his studies, just to be a role model for his brothers.

But before that…

“Big Head, come here and see what good place I’ve found for you…” Standing beside the Cold Water Pool, Gong Si softly called Big Head’s name.
While calling out, he sniffed: Very good, there was no fishy smell, nor any stench.

The bottom of the Cold Water Pool here had a circulation system, with fresh water constantly being injected and old water flowing out. Even though Big Head had lived here for so many days, there was still no smell at all.

But Big Head was clean, too. Thinking carefully, Big Head rarely had any fishy or foul odor. After every meal, Big Head would find clean water to wash its mouth and body. Every time he hugged it, it was smooth and spotless, never unpleasant.

Gong Si thought about this, while the Cold Water Pool in front of him remained calm and undisturbed. Big Head showed no sign of wanting to come out.

Gong Si frowned. Just then, he suddenly heard a splash behind him, followed by the sound of something slapping the floor-twice.

Turning around, Gong Si was surprised to see Big Head right there!

In the hot spring pool-yes, the wooden hot spring pool where he and his brothers usually soaked-Big Head was soaking inside. Hearing his call, Big Head poked its head out of the pool, swam to the edge, and, as usual, slapped its two fins on the shore.

Steam was still rising from its body. Big Head looked at Gong Si with a silly expression, its big mouth wide open, full of large teeth. At first glance, it looked like it was grinning foolishly…

Gong Si was startled!

He rushed over in a flash, scooped Big Head out of the water, and touched its fish head and tail. Everywhere was warm. Gong Si carefully examined Big Head’s Lin: Oh my! It really was a bit red!

Just like a shrimp turning red when first dropped into hot water!

Red tinged with black!

“Big Head! Have you been cooked? Are you turning into boiled fish?!” Gong Si asked anxiously.

But Big Head kept grinning foolishly, wagging its tail. Its body was long, and with one wag Gong Si almost lost his balance, so Big Head didn’t dare move anymore.

Just like a dead fish, Big Head stayed still, letting Gong Si hold it.

“Looks like you’re fine, still lively…” After checking Big Head all over, Gong Si muttered to himself.

But he was still a bit dumbfounded: Wasn’t Big Head a cold-water fish? It used to live in the super-cold waters of Lengshui Town! How could it dare to soak in the hot spring here?

His brothers definitely wouldn’t move it; it could only have jumped over by itself-looking at the distance between the two pools, Gong Si was sure Big Head could jump back and forth between them.

“Big Head, you actually like soaking in hot springs?” Looking at Big Head’s wide eyes staring at him, Gong Si was speechless.

“But you’d better stick to cold water, okay? Big Head, let me tell you, I’ve found you a place even bigger than here. Once you’re there, you can swim however you like…” Gong Si said to Big Head.

“Big Head, wrap around me.” He told Big Head.

As soon as he finished speaking, Big Head wrapped its entire fish tail around Gong Si’s waist and nodded. Gong Si put on an oversized down jacket, and just like that, took Big Head toward the lakeside “big fish tank.”

It was snowing all the way. The deliberately preserved snow crunched underfoot. There weren’t many servants on the road; whenever they met Gong Si, they just nodded in greeting and continued with their tasks. In this way, Gong Si took Big Head and smuggled it from his own White House to another White House.

With a splash-

Gong Si dropped Big Head through the top opening of the fish tank.

Big Head fell into the water, its tail landing in the tank like a blooming black flower.

Coming down the stairs and returning indoors, Gong Si quietly admired Big Head swimming in the water.

Honestly, it wasn’t very beautiful. Big Head’s head was too big, and compared to its head, the middle section was disproportionately small, while the tail was extremely large.

But Big Head seemed to think it was quite beautiful. The first time it saw Gong Si through the water, Big Head was overjoyed! Spinning, leaping, it kept showing off its swimming skills in front of Gong Si.

Among the surrounding Ornamental Fish, which were colorful and elegantly shaped, Big Head looked a bit pitiful.

Oh, those Ornamental Fish were put in by Xi Liu from the stream, and the next day there were more fish in the tank. Besides those, Gong Si also threw in several Edible Fish, which he got from the kitchen specifically as feed for Big Head.

“Big Head, you’ll stay here for a while. How is it? More comfortable than the previous pool, right?” Gong Si said to Big Head through the glass.

Big Head wagged its tail, flipped its belly, and rolled in the water again.

Then Gong Si moved a bit farther away, sat in a chair, and quietly watched the fish tank around him.

The fish tank was no longer the empty tank it had been when he first arrived. Now, besides the fish created by Xi Liu’s energy from the stream, there were Ornamental Fish, Edible Fish, and Big Head.

After keeping Big Head company for a while, seeing that it had adapted to the new environment, Gong Si decided to leave.

“Big Head, see you later.” Waving his hand, Gong Si left the “fish tank.”

Not long after Gong Si left, Big Head swam around and encountered another big companion in the fish tank.
